ELECTRIC SPARK DISBALANCE MARKER AND DISCHARGE TIME FORMER Russian patent published in 1997 - IPC

Abstract RU 2075736 C1

FIELD: balancing machines for electric spark disbalance marking of articles. SUBSTANCE: electric spark disbalance marker for balancing machine has frame means for placement of part to be balanced, electrode discharger, energy accumulating capacitor with oscillations, signal former and electron key. Electrode discharger is positioned with air gap relative to balanced part. Sensor of frame oscillations is manufactured in the form of semiconductor vibration converter and is connected to frequency-selective amplifier. Signal former incorporates former of time of discharge which input is connected to frequency- selective amplifier and output - to electron key. The latter is fabricated in the form of matching transistor stage with auxiliary power supply source, amplifying transistor stage, which input is connected to output of matching stage and to output of amplifying stage of power transistor stage switching stage and to output of amplifying stage of power transistor stage switching negative electrode of discharger. Positive electrode of energy-accumulating capacitor is connected to collector of balanced part via controlled resistor. Former of time of discharge has input meant for connection to source of master signal, comparator and delay network connected to one of inputs of the latter. Half-wave rectifier is connected with input to input of former and with output - to second input of comparator. Root-mean-square meter is connected with input to input of former and with output - to input of delay network. Input of differentiating network is connected to output of comparator and its output is output of former. EFFECT: enhanced operational characteristics, increased productivity. 2 cl, 4 dwg
